Popularity of Anthropology at Wayne State

During the 2020-2021 academic year, Wayne State University handed out 20 bachelor's degrees in anthropology. This is a decrease of 26% over the previous year when 27 degrees were handed out.

In 2021, 9 students received their master’s degree in anthropology from Wayne State. This makes it the #19 most popular school for anthropology master’s degree candidates in the country.

In addition, 2 students received their doctoral degrees in anthropology in 2021, making the school the #64 most popular school in the United States for this category of students.

Wayne State Anthropology Bachelor’s Program

During the 2020-2021 academic year, 20 anthropology majors earned their bachelor's degree from Wayne State. Of these graduates, 35% were men and 65% were women.

The majority of bachelor's degree recipients in this major at Wayne State are white. In the most recent graduating class for which data is available, 65% of students fell into this category.

The following table and chart show the ethnic background for students who recently graduated from Wayne State University with a bachelor's in anthropology.

Ethnic Background Number of Students
Asian 2
Black or African American 0
Hispanic or Latino 2
White 13
Non-Resident Aliens 0
Other Races 3

Wayne State Anthropology Master’s Program

During the 2020-2021 academic year, 9 anthropology majors earned their master's degree from Wayne State. Of these graduates, 11% were men and 89% were women.

The majority of master's degree recipients in this major at Wayne State are white. In the most recent graduating class for which data is available, 89% of students fell into this category.

The following table and chart show the ethnic background for students who recently graduated from Wayne State University with a master's in anthropology.

Ethnic Background Number of Students
Asian 0
Black or African American 1
Hispanic or Latino 0
White 8
Non-Resident Aliens 0
Other Races 0
